baioti从前端开发到Web3世界:如何顺利转型和掌握

                                发布时间:2025-10-02 01:20:53
                                baioti从前端开发到Web3世界:如何顺利转型和掌握新技能/baioti

前端开发, Web3, 去中心化, 区块链/guanjianci

引言:前端开发者的新机遇
在技术迅速发展的今天,前端开发者面临着一个全新的机遇——Web3。随着去中心化应用(dApps)和区块链技术的兴起,前端开发的角色正在发生显著变化。许多开发者可能会对这个新兴领域感到困惑,但其实,通过有效的学习和适应,前端开发者完全可以在Web3中找到一席之地。

什么是Web3?
在探讨如何从前端转型到Web3之前,我们首先需要理解Web3的概念。Web3,也称为去中心化网络,是互联网发展的新阶段。与以往的Web1(静态网页)和Web2(用户生成内容)不同,Web3强调去中心化、安全性与用户隐私。
在Web3中,用户不仅是内容的消费者,也是内容的创造者。借助区块链技术,Web3使得个人得以在没有中介的情况下直接进行交互、交易和共享数据。这一模式为前端开发者提供了无限的可能性和创新空间。

前端开发者在Web3中的角色
前端开发者在Web3中的角色并不局限于传统网页的构建。他们需要掌握更多的技能,以适应去中心化应用(dApps)的开发需求。这包括与智能合约的交互、使用去中心化存储方案(如IPFS)、理解加密货币的工作原理等。
具体而言,前端开发者在Web3中的角色可以归纳为以下几点:
ul
    listrongdApp的用户界面设计:/strong前端开发者需要设计直观易用的用户界面,以便用户能够便捷地使用去中心化应用。/li
    listrong与区块链的集成:/strong通过使用Web3.js等库,前端开发者需要实现与区块链的交互,确保用户能够安全地进行交易和数据查询。/li
    listrong智能合约调用:/strong了解如何调用智能合约并处理返回的数据,这一点对前端开发者尤为重要。/li
    listrong用户身份管理:/strong前端开发者需熟悉Web3钱包的使用,从而支持用户身份的去中心化管理。/li
/ul

如何从前端开发转型为Web3开发
转型为Web3开发者看似是一项艰巨的任务,但实际上通过一些有效的步骤,你可以有效地实现这一转变。

h41. 加强对区块链概念的理解/h4
首先,掌握区块链技术的基本概念至关重要。你可以通过观看在线课程、阅读书籍和参加相关研讨会来迅速提升自己的知识水平。了解区块链的工作机制、共识算法以及去中心化的特性,将为你接下来的学习打下坚实的基础。

h42. 学习智能合约开发/h4
智能合约是Web3框架中的核心组成部分。你可以选择学习Solidity、Rust等编程语言,这些语言是开发Ethereum和其他区块链平台智能合约的首选。通过实践项目,你将更快地上手并理解如何编写、测试和部署智能合约。

h43. 掌握去中心化存储和网络协议/h4
Web3的去中心化特性意味着你需要了解如何使用去中心化存储解决方案(如IPFS/cID)。同时,熟悉常见的网络协议如ERC-20和ERC-721可以帮助你更好地理解代币的工作方式及其在去中心化项目中的应用。

h44. 实践开发去中心化应用(dApps)/h4
通过构建实际的去中心化应用,你可以实际运用所学的知识。选择一些开源项目,参与其中,将帮助你积累经验。在实践中你还可以学会如何与团队协作、进行代码审查和应用性能。

Web3热门开发工具和框架
在Web3的开发过程中,有一些工具和框架可以大大提高你的工作效率。了解这些工具,可以帮助你更快地上手Web3开发。

h41. Web3.js/h4
Web3.js是一个流行的Javascript库,它提供了与Ethereum区块链进行交互的API。通过Web3.js,你可以轻松实现与智能合约的交互、获取区块链数据以及管理用户钱包。

h42. Truffle/h4
Truffle是一款强大的开发框架,提供了一整套开发、测试及部署智能合约的功能。使用Truffle,你可以快速设置开发环境,并自动化测试和部署流程。

h43. Hardhat/h4
Hardhat是另一种智能合约开发环境,以其高效的开发和调试工具而受到欢迎。通过使用Hardhat,你可以以更灵活和高效的方式进行智能合约的开发。

h44. Remix/h4
Remix是一款在线IDE,专门用于编写和测试Solidity智能合约。它用户友好,适合快速开发和测试,尤其适合初学者。

如何提升Web3开发技巧
不断提高自己的Web3开发技能是保持竞争力的关键。以下是一些有效的方法:

h41. 加入开发者社区/h4
加入Web3开发者社区,无论是线上还是线下,都是一个好主意。社区能够提供丰富的资源、灵感和反馈,使你能在开发过程中寻找支持和帮助。

h42. 参加黑客松和开发者活动/h4
定期参加黑客松是提升技能的大好机会。这种活动能够促使你在短时间内完成项目,提升你的编码能力和团队协作能力,同时也能建立人脉。

h43. 持续学习新技术和趋势/h4
Web3是一个快速发展的领域,新的技术和库层出不穷。因此,持续学习是至关重要的。关注行业相关的博客、播客、和视频课程,能够帮助你保持知识的更新。

结语:拥抱Web3的未来
随着Web3的不断发展,前端开发者将有更多的机会在这个领域中发挥作用。虽然转型可能充满挑战,但掌握新的技能和知识将使你在这个新兴领域中脱颖而出。希望通过本文,你能够找到从前端开发转型为Web3开发者的路径,拥抱这个充满希望的未来。baioti从前端开发到Web3世界:如何顺利转型和掌握新技能/baioti

前端开发, Web3, 去中心化, 区块链/guanjianci

引言:前端开发者的新机遇
在技术迅速发展的今天,前端开发者面临着一个全新的机遇——Web3。随着去中心化应用(dApps)和区块链技术的兴起,前端开发的角色正在发生显著变化。许多开发者可能会对这个新兴领域感到困惑,但其实,通过有效的学习和适应,前端开发者完全可以在Web3中找到一席之地。

什么是Web3?
在探讨如何从前端转型到Web3之前,我们首先需要理解Web3的概念。Web3,也称为去中心化网络,是互联网发展的新阶段。与以往的Web1(静态网页)和Web2(用户生成内容)不同,Web3强调去中心化、安全性与用户隐私。
在Web3中,用户不仅是内容的消费者,也是内容的创造者。借助区块链技术,Web3使得个人得以在没有中介的情况下直接进行交互、交易和共享数据。这一模式为前端开发者提供了无限的可能性和创新空间。

前端开发者在Web3中的角色
前端开发者在Web3中的角色并不局限于传统网页的构建。他们需要掌握更多的技能,以适应去中心化应用(dApps)的开发需求。这包括与智能合约的交互、使用去中心化存储方案(如IPFS)、理解加密货币的工作原理等。
具体而言,前端开发者在Web3中的角色可以归纳为以下几点:
ul
    listrongdApp的用户界面设计:/strong前端开发者需要设计直观易用的用户界面,以便用户能够便捷地使用去中心化应用。/li
    listrong与区块链的集成:/strong通过使用Web3.js等库,前端开发者需要实现与区块链的交互,确保用户能够安全地进行交易和数据查询。/li
    listrong智能合约调用:/strong了解如何调用智能合约并处理返回的数据,这一点对前端开发者尤为重要。/li
    listrong用户身份管理:/strong前端开发者需熟悉Web3钱包的使用,从而支持用户身份的去中心化管理。/li
/ul

如何从前端开发转型为Web3开发
转型为Web3开发者看似是一项艰巨的任务,但实际上通过一些有效的步骤,你可以有效地实现这一转变。

h41. 加强对区块链概念的理解/h4
首先,掌握区块链技术的基本概念至关重要。你可以通过观看在线课程、阅读书籍和参加相关研讨会来迅速提升自己的知识水平。了解区块链的工作机制、共识算法以及去中心化的特性,将为你接下来的学习打下坚实的基础。

h42. 学习智能合约开发/h4
智能合约是Web3框架中的核心组成部分。你可以选择学习Solidity、Rust等编程语言,这些语言是开发Ethereum和其他区块链平台智能合约的首选。通过实践项目,你将更快地上手并理解如何编写、测试和部署智能合约。

h43. 掌握去中心化存储和网络协议/h4
Web3的去中心化特性意味着你需要了解如何使用去中心化存储解决方案(如IPFS/cID)。同时,熟悉常见的网络协议如ERC-20和ERC-721可以帮助你更好地理解代币的工作方式及其在去中心化项目中的应用。

h44. 实践开发去中心化应用(dApps)/h4
通过构建实际的去中心化应用,你可以实际运用所学的知识。选择一些开源项目,参与其中,将帮助你积累经验。在实践中你还可以学会如何与团队协作、进行代码审查和应用性能。

Web3热门开发工具和框架
在Web3的开发过程中,有一些工具和框架可以大大提高你的工作效率。了解这些工具,可以帮助你更快地上手Web3开发。

h41. Web3.js/h4
Web3.js是一个流行的Javascript库,它提供了与Ethereum区块链进行交互的API。通过Web3.js,你可以轻松实现与智能合约的交互、获取区块链数据以及管理用户钱包。

h42. Truffle/h4
Truffle是一款强大的开发框架,提供了一整套开发、测试及部署智能合约的功能。使用Truffle,你可以快速设置开发环境,并自动化测试和部署流程。

h43. Hardhat/h4
Hardhat是另一种智能合约开发环境,以其高效的开发和调试工具而受到欢迎。通过使用Hardhat,你可以以更灵活和高效的方式进行智能合约的开发。

h44. Remix/h4
Remix是一款在线IDE,专门用于编写和测试Solidity智能合约。它用户友好,适合快速开发和测试,尤其适合初学者。

如何提升Web3开发技巧
不断提高自己的Web3开发技能是保持竞争力的关键。以下是一些有效的方法:

h41. 加入开发者社区/h4
加入Web3开发者社区,无论是线上还是线下,都是一个好主意。社区能够提供丰富的资源、灵感和反馈,使你能在开发过程中寻找支持和帮助。

h42. 参加黑客松和开发者活动/h4
定期参加黑客松是提升技能的大好机会。这种活动能够促使你在短时间内完成项目,提升你的编码能力和团队协作能力,同时也能建立人脉。

h43. 持续学习新技术和趋势/h4
Web3是一个快速发展的领域,新的技术和库层出不穷。因此,持续学习是至关重要的。关注行业相关的博客、播客、和视频课程,能够帮助你保持知识的更新。

结语:拥抱Web3的未来
随着Web3的不断发展,前端开发者将有更多的机会在这个领域中发挥作用。虽然转型可能充满挑战,但掌握新的技能和知识将使你在这个新兴领域中脱颖而出。希望通过本文,你能够找到从前端开发转型为Web3开发者的路径,拥抱这个充满希望的未来。
                                分享 :
                                  author

                                  tpwallet

                                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                        相关新闻

                                                        深入探讨菲律宾的Web3生态
                                                        2025-04-01
                                                        深入探讨菲律宾的Web3生态

                                                        ## 内容主体大纲1. 引言 - 什么是Web3? - Web3在交易所中的应用。2. 菲律宾的加密货币现状 - 菲律宾的加密货币法规 -...

                                                        如何正确填写比特币钱包
                                                        2025-08-16
                                                        如何正确填写比特币钱包

                                                        ### 内容大纲1. 引言 - 比特币及其重要性 - 为什么选择安全的钱包地址2. 什么是比特币钱包地址 - 定义与功能 - 类型:...

                                                        :比特派与火币钱包:全面
                                                        2025-07-06
                                                        :比特派与火币钱包:全面

                                                        ---### 内容主体大纲1. **引言** - 数字货币和数字钱包的崛起 - 比特派与火币钱包的基本介绍2. **比特派钱包介绍** - 比...

                                                        探索BRISE币在Web3时代的机
                                                        2025-07-23
                                                        探索BRISE币在Web3时代的机

                                                        引言 在数字货币蓬勃发展的今天,BRISE币作为一种新兴的加密货币,正在吸引越来越多的关注。而 Web3 时代的到来,...